Choosing the Right Materials for Longevity
The next action is to select materials that will certainly promote its durability as soon as you've identified the damage to your fence. Take into consideration utilizing pressure-treated timber, which can withstand rot and bugs better than unattended choices. If you favor reduced upkeep, vinyl or composite materials are excellent options, as they will not warp or fade over time.When it involves metal fences, go with galvanized steel or light weight aluminum, which are solid and rust-resistant. Do not ignore fasteners and equipment; buying stainless-steel or layered fittings will certainly help stop corrosion and preserve the honesty of your repair.Finally, consider the climate in your location. Select materials especially made to stand up to those conditions if you live in a region vulnerable to severe weather. By selecting the appropriate materials, you'll prolong the life expectancy of your fence and lessen future repairs.

Techniques for Effective Fence Repair Service
When taking on fence repair work, using the right methods can make all the distinction in achieving a enduring and tough More Bonuses outcome. First, analyze the damage completely; determine which components need changing or support. For broken boards, utilize a lever to eliminate old, broken items carefully. When setting up new boards, guarantee they're properly straightened and safeguard them with galvanized nails or screws to withstand rust.If your fence blog posts are leaning, dig around the base to reveal the blog post and add concrete footing for stability. Once it's upright, make specific to load the dirt tightly around the post. For chain-link fences, use a tension bar to keep the material tight and secure it well to the posts.Lastly, constantly wear protective equipment, like safety glasses and gloves, to stay secure throughout the repair service procedure. With these methods, your fencing will certainly stand solid versus the aspects and look fantastic for many years to come.

Climate Protection Methods
As you consider your fencing's durability, securing it from extreme weather condition problems is critical. Beginning by selecting weather-resistant products, like vinyl or dealt with timber, which can endure dampness and UV rays. Routinely evaluate your fence for indicators of damages, such as splits or rot, and address these issues quickly. Using a safety sealant every few years can assist protect your fence from rainfall and sun damage. Additionally, think about mounting a windbreak, like hedges or smaller sized fences, to minimize wind direct exposure. Keep greenery cut away from your fencing to avoid wetness build-up. Make specific appropriate drainage around the fence line to stay clear of water pooling, which can lead to decay. With these strategies, you'll prolong your fencing's life expectancy substantially.
